HQU Opens Chinese Cultural Tour Winter Camp 2024

On January 7, 2024, HQU's Chinese Cultural Tour Winter Camp opened at Wang Yuanxing International Conference Center. The goal is for young students to better study Xi Jinping Thought on Culture, understand the significance of adapting the basic tenets of Marxism to China’s specific realities and its fine traditional culture, and practice core socialist values. This is also HQU’s response to the call of the Ministry of Education to educate young generations in the new era.


The camp is attended by 200 teachers and students from Chinese mainland, Hong Kong, Macao and Taiwan, and 13 other countries i.e., Malaysia, Indonesia, Myanmar, the Philippines, South Africa, North Korea, Brazil, Italy, Spain, Thailand, Cambodia, Ecuador, and Kenya. They will embark on investigative tours to Northeast China’s Heilongjiang, Jilin and Liaoning provinces, North China’s Beijing and Tianjing municipals and Hebei and Henan provinces, East China’s Shandong province, and Northwest China’s Shanxi province. The students are expected to learn about the evolution of Chinese culture, experience the allure of Chinese traditions, and therefore better understand the historical and cultural foundations underlying the path of socialism with Chinese characteristics.


Wang Xiuyong, Vice President of HQU, attended the ceremony and presented the flag to the representative of the camp. More than 200 people gathered at the event, including the directors of relevant departments, camp instructors, and domestic and international students.


Song Yiguo from College of Computer Science and Technology shared his perspective on behalf of the teachers. He hoped that students would embrace cultural differences and foster friendships; and that these young men could tell their own China stories after they get a glimpse of the cultural roots of the vast land while detecting the trend of the era.


Wang Yiying, a senior student from Hong Kong studying at School of Journalism & Communication, saw the 7-day tour as an opportunity for personal growth. In her remarks as the representative of campers, she expressed her commitment to immersing herself in the journey.


Before they set off, the Student Affairs Department also held a training for teachers and service workers, and a safety education lecture for students. The session briefed students on safety precautions covering transportation, food, accommodation and property, hoping they will take good care of themselves while enjoying the journey.
